Planning to Enlist? Here’s What You Need to Know

Image

As of January 1, for the first time in history, transgender Americans are able to openly enlist in our nation’s military.

We know that many transgender people have been planning and preparing for over a year for this day. And many others will now begin considering this as a real option for the very first time.

The military has put considerable time into preparing for this day, and has developed guidelines for those charged with processing new recruits. (You can read the Department of Defense guidelines here.) If you are planning to begin the enlistment process in the coming weeks or months, we encourage you to connect with a knowledgeable recruiter, or with an organization like SPART*A or OutServe-SLDN, to ensure you understand the guidelines and requirements.
